Title: Rick Poole: Innovator in Surface Coating Technology

Introduction

Rick Poole is a notable inventor based in San Antonio, Texas. He has made significant contributions to the field of surface coatings, holding three patents that focus on reducing curing times for various applications. Latest Patents

One of Rick Poole's latest patents is a liquid composition additive designed to reduce the curing time of surface coatings. This active curing additive is applicable for both water and solvent-borne surface coatings and sealants, including latex products, paints, putties, caulks, and more. The additive significantly decreases the time required for the surface coating to cure, allowing for quicker service return. The formulation consists of water, calcium chloride granules, citric acid granules, and an ammonium dispersing composition. Alternatively, aluminum sulfate can be used in place of calcium chloride and citric acid. This innovative formulation actively draws water out of the film of the sealant or coating, expediting the curing process.
